云渲染作为一种新兴的渲染技术,在影视制作、游戏开发等领域得到了广泛应用。然而,在实际操作过程中,云渲染失败的情况时有发生。本文将深入剖析云渲染失败的原因,并提供相应的解决之道。
一、云渲染失败的原因
1. 网络问题
网络问题是导致云渲染失败最常见的原因之一。以下是一些具体的表现:
- 网络延迟过高:网络延迟过高会导致渲染任务执行缓慢,甚至无法完成。
- 网络中断:网络中断会导致渲染任务中断,需要重新开始。
- 带宽不足:带宽不足会导致渲染速度缓慢,影响渲染效率。
2. 资源问题
资源问题主要包括以下两个方面:
- 计算资源不足:计算资源不足会导致渲染任务无法正常执行,需要增加计算资源。
- 存储空间不足:存储空间不足会导致渲染文件无法保存,需要清理存储空间。
3. 软件问题
软件问题是导致云渲染失败的重要原因,主要包括以下几种:
- 渲染软件版本不兼容:不同版本的渲染软件可能存在兼容性问题,导致渲染失败。
- 渲染软件配置错误:渲染软件配置错误会导致渲染结果不正确,需要重新配置。
- 渲染插件问题:渲染插件与渲染软件不兼容或存在bug,导致渲染失败。
4. 任务调度问题
任务调度问题主要包括以下两个方面:
- 任务分配不合理:任务分配不合理会导致渲染任务执行时间过长,影响渲染效率。
- 任务优先级设置错误:任务优先级设置错误会导致重要任务无法及时完成。
二、解决之道
1. 网络问题解决方法
- 优化网络环境:选择网络稳定、延迟低的云渲染服务商。
- 增加网络带宽:根据渲染任务需求,适当增加网络带宽。
- 使用专线网络:对于大型渲染任务,可以考虑使用专线网络。
2. 资源问题解决方法
- 增加计算资源:根据渲染任务需求,适当增加计算资源。
- 清理存储空间:定期清理存储空间,确保有足够的存储空间用于保存渲染文件。
3. 软件问题解决方法
- 选择兼容的渲染软件版本:选择与云渲染服务商兼容的渲染软件版本。
- 正确配置渲染软件:根据渲染任务需求,正确配置渲染软件。
- 更新渲染插件:定期更新渲染插件,确保插件与渲染软件兼容。
4. 任务调度问题解决方法
- 优化任务分配:根据渲染任务需求,合理分配任务。
- 设置合理的任务优先级:根据任务重要性,设置合理的任务优先级。
三、总结
云渲染失败的原因多种多样,解决方法也各不相同。在实际操作过程中,我们需要根据具体情况进行分析和解决。通过优化网络环境、增加资源、选择合适的软件和任务调度方法,可以有效降低云渲染失败的概率,提高渲染效率。
